I have a 72 cutlass sup the antenna is not securely fastened, it is very loose, does not stick straight up kinda off to the side, has somthing come loose from underneath? Can the antenna be worked on without removing fender? also I am missing the rubber gasket that goes on the external part of the antenna, any idea where I can get one?
The 72 Supreme (to my knowledge) did not come with a mast antenna - just the windshield antenna. Since those do not work that great, many owners install aftermarket masts. I am pretty sure this is what you have.
Since these are all different, repair procedures will differ. A posted picture would help. Some have bezels on top that can be tightened, some have screws under the top bezel, some have a nut below the top bezel, etc.
Getting inside the front fenders can be a pain, so hopefully that is not needed. Most should be adjustable from up top.
Replacement parts would need to be either made, or improvised for aftermarket units.
IF you do decide to replce it, look for one where the mast can be removed - handy for car washes or covering the car.

thanks have to look to see if it has a window antenna, I can tell you it has an aftermarket radio so maybe the antenna is aftermarket as well, have to look at it further. will try to post a pic.
Many times the antenna wire connector at the base of the windshield breaks, requiring the addition of another antenna. This had happened to mine long ago before i bought it, so the guy put in a power antenna in the rear right quarter...
He was also a CB buff, so it had to be a good unit.
